    IF, you are referring to having TWO (x2) 'FamilySearch' Accounts' THEN, ...

    As far as I am aware ...

    Short Answer: They CANNOT be "Merged"/"Combined"

    [ 'FamilySearch' could once "Merged"/"Combined" any "Duplicate" Accounts; nut, NO LONGER ... ]

    And, I stand corrected, if I am wrong.

    Basically, the options are:

    (1) Keeps BOTH Accounts; or,

    (2) "Retain" one Account; and, "Close" the other Account.
